Energy efficiency

Double glazing is an excellent option to cut down on energy costs and create a more comfortable living space. It's also a feature that attracts potential buyers and increases the value of your house.

The two glass panes in windows with double glazed window installers near me glazing are separated by an air gap, which acts as an insulator, and also prevents heat from escape. The gap can be filled with argon or other gases that further improve the insulation capabilities of the window. The spacer bars that separate the two panes of glass can be made of different materials, including aluminium or plastic. The gaps are usually around 6mm to 20mm wide depending on the desired level of insulation.

By reducing the loss of heat and gain, double glazing can reduce the cost of heating and cooling by 15 to 20% when compared to single-glazed windows. This savings accumulates over time and makes the investment worth it, particularly with rising utility prices.

Double-glazed windows can reduce noise pollution outside and can create an environment that is quieter, resulting in a relaxing and peaceful atmosphere. This can be particularly beneficial for people who live near airports and busy roads. Windows can also block UV rays, thereby protecting furniture and carpets from sun damage.

No matter what the climate, double-glazing can reduce the amount of energy used in a building or home by preventing heat loss and by keeping the space cool during hot summers. This can reduce the strain on the grid and reduce utility costs.

Double glazing can be completed on new builds or retrofitted to existing single-glazed frames. It is however recommended to go for a complete replacement to maximize the benefits. A professional installation is essential to ensure a tight seal as well as optimal thermal performance.

When choosing a double-glazed window, consider the type of glass you want and the frames that will be used. The windows with higher performance are typically more expensive. They come with low-emissivity coatings and gas inserts that improve the insulation capabilities of the window. The design and size will also influence the price.

Aesthetics

Double glazing is available in a wide selection of styles, colours and finishes. While UpVC (un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) is the most popular option, partly because it is less expensive to manufacture and is easier on the pocket, aluminium and wooden frames are also equally effective and possess their own unique appeal.

Contrary to single pane windows double-glazed glass creates a powerful barrier that reduces heat exchange. This means that your warm air will remain in the winter and cool air will remain outside, which helps you save on energy costs and also helps to control the temperature of your home.

The gap between two glass panes can be filled with argon, air or other gases to increase the efficiency of energy. The reduced thermal transmission reduces the loss of heat, solar gain and the cost of energy.

Double-glazed glass with two panes can also reduce condensation, which is an issue that plagues many older buildings. This is due to the insulating layer between the two glass panes prevents humid air from touching the cold surface of the windows. This greatly reduces the chance of condensation, which could otherwise cause dampness and mould.
